Matt was CEO of Jetstack, a Kubernetes company he co-founded and bootstrapped in 2015
before being acquired by Venafi in 2020. Venafi was subsequently acquired by private equity
company Thoma Bravo, and then the cybersecurity company CyberArk.
Jetstack is best known for its open source project ‘cert-manager’, which is downloaded millions
of times a day to secure cloud native infrastructure. Cert-manager was donated to the CNCF in
2020, and graduated in 2024.
Matt has played a number of product and leadership roles since being acquired, and now leads
workload identity at CyberArk (think SPIFFE!) In January 2021 Matt was awarded as a top 100
Open Source Influencer by OpenUK. He also acts as Entrepreneur as Residence for Open UK,
and has an advisory role with the AI engineering firm Helix.
